Mother's Day in Norway
Mother's Day in Norway is held on February 14. Second Sunday of February. This event in the second decade of the month February is annual.

Like Mother’s Day in the rest of the world, this holiday in Norway is a special day dedicated to honoring one’s mother and showing her appreciation. Because mothers do so much for their children and make so many personal sacrifices, people make sure to express their deepest gratitude and respect on this day. This often takes the form of gift-giving or general pampering!
